This Is What Respect(-wear) Looks Like

This summer, Levi's gifted GLSEN's National Student Council, our student leadership team, with custom trucker jackets, and the gift sparked an idea: What if everyone had their own Respect-wear apparel or accessories?

Last month, folks all over the country created their own clothing that they thought embodied respect, and they shared their designs using #GLSENinLevis on Instagram. Five lucky Respect-wear designers created clothes that just glistened -- and so they're each winning their own custom Levi's trucker jacket!
